WEEKLY REFLECTION

"It says in the Bible: 'Honour thy father and thy mother that it may be well with you,' and: 'He that curseth his father or his mother shall surely be put to death.' If in the Old Testament - which is merely the shadow of the law of the New Testament - God commanded children to honor their parents for bringing them into life, how much more so does this commandment apply to one's spiritual father. If honoring one's parents in the flesh brings so many blessings, how much more so does honoring one's spiritual father."

+Elder Ephraim of Arizona
